Output 18866c60433a8063bf716f71da5ece3404134f04eae00af81eeb6f9b61782b7f:0

value
36554729
script pubkey
OP_0 OP_PUSHBYTES_20 3ab9f345bdc283e75f47554506dd36b176401ad7
address
bc1q82ulx3dac2p7wh6824zsdhfkk9myqxkhn3jrh0
transaction
18866c60433a8063bf716f71da5ece3404134f04eae00af81eeb6f9b61782b7f
spent
true